Smoking areas at Tenerife South Airport (TFS)

Tenerife South Airport, also known as Tenerife South-Reina Sofia Airport, is one of the two main international airports serving the Spanish island of Tenerife.

Smoking areas before the Security Check

  • Smoking is only permitted outside the terminal in the designated areas

Smoking areas after Security Check

  • Smoking area in the priority lounge (only available to passengers with Lounge access)

Smoking in Spanish airports

Smoking is generally prohibited indoors at Spanish airports. This includes terminal buildings, lounges, and other enclosed areas accessible to the public. However, most airports provide designated outdoor smoking areas or smoking zones located outside the terminal buildings. These areas are typically equipped with ashtrays and designated smoking signs.

To comply with smoke-free legislation, terminal buildings at Spanish airports are generally smoke-free. Smoking inside the terminals, including public areas, corridors, and waiting areas, is typically not allowed.

The use of electronic cigarettes (e-cigarettes) indoors at airports follows the same restrictions as traditional smoking. Most airports treat e-cigarettes similarly to regular cigarettes, and their usage is prohibited in indoor areas. Passengers are generally required to use designated outdoor smoking areas or smoking zones if they wish to use e-cigarettes.

Spanish airports display prominent “No Smoking” signs throughout the terminals, indicating that smoking is not permitted indoors. These signs are typically displayed in multiple languages for the convenience of international travelers.
